In brief, in traditional astrology –
• Venus is the Lesser Benefic – she rules love, women, pleasures, money, happiness
• Jupiter is the Greater Benefic – he rules luck, generosity, travel, education and anything that makes your world and your mind a bigger and better place
• Leo – sign of fixed fire, associated with the life force, pride, dignity, warmth, confidence, big heartedness and lavishness, correlating to the 5th house of creativity, children and those whom we enjoy

Also note that there’s a phenomenon in Horary Astrology (the ancient craft of divination in which you cast a chart not for a person but for the specific moment of asking a question) called Translation of Light. This is when a positive aspect between two planets is separating (past its sell by date) but a third and faster moving planet then moves in and makes harmonious aspects to the two planets in question. We have these conditions over the coming weekend, as Venus by then is separating from Jupiter (they’re moving apart again for a while) but Mercury catches up and makes aspects to them both –
Saturday Mercury sextile Jupiter (01.55)
Sunday Mercury sextile Venus (09.20)
Mercury is therefore translating the light of Jupiter back to Venus, and re-invoking the potency of the conjunction.
